Am I getting enough magnesium?

Tuesday, February 10th, 2009

Res-Q Mg Magnesium is the fourth most abundant mineral in the body. Essential for good health, magnesium is needed for more than three hundred biochemical reactions in the body. Magnesium helps maintain muscle and nerve function. Magnesium is obtained through foods and/or supplementation.

Supplementing with magnesium is a good idea. According to the National Institute of Health, “Data from the 1999-2000 National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ey suggest that substantial number of adults in the United States fail to consume recommended amounts of magnesium.” (more…)

Magnesium is good for muscles.

Wednesday, January 28th, 2009

Magnesium helps nerves and muscles to function. As reported in a recent medical journal, magnesium, “…plays an essential role in control of neuromuscular transmission.”1 Your heart is one of the most important muscles in your body. Magnesium promotes heart function. In fact, I know many doctors who recommend magnesium to both heart patients and those with high blood pressure because it is a very beneficial supplement for the heart muscle. (more…)
